Summary
Patent ductus arteriosus (PDA) in premature infants can cause pulmonary circulation overload. Early detection and management with indomethacin or fluid restriction are key, while term neonates require further cardiac investigation.

Background:
- Patent ductus arteriosus (PDA) occurs when the ductus arteriosus fails to close postnatally, leading to pulmonary overcirculation.
- Premature neonates, especially those with respiratory distress syndrome, are at higher risk for PDA.
- Early indicators include respiratory status decline in ventilated neonates and metabolic acidosis.

Main Results:
- Indomethacin remains the primary medical treatment for PDA in preterm neonates.
- Restricted fluid therapy shows potential in PDA prevention among preterm infants.
- PDA in term neonates necessitates investigation for congenital heart disease.
Conclusions:
- Prompt recognition and management of PDA are crucial for neonatal respiratory and circulatory health.
- Indomethacin and fluid management are vital in preterm PDA cases.
- Thorough cardiac evaluation is essential for term neonates diagnosed with PDA.
